The latest USATF-NE All Terrain Runner Series standings came out earlier this week and the early results are thin. As of now, there are only 6 men and 3 women who have submitted times. Well, we’ve heard there may be some people sitting on some times to see how things shake out before submitting (a little gamesmanship there?), and also heard of others having trouble finding official results from races they ran. The point is, more results are on the way and we could see the first big wave of them coming tomorrow.

Yes, the blizzard missed us (for the most part), so the GBTC Invitational is a go. While there will be some fast times thrown down (especially in the invitational sections of the 800m and mile), a lot of attention will undoubtedly be on the 3,000. Sure there’s an invitational section there too, but since the ATR Series is using 3,000m as its indoor track event in 2016 there will be quite a few people there either getting their first crack as series points or even trying to improve on an earlier time.

The current leaders are Colin Carroll (CMS, 8:50.52) and Heather Mahoney (Whirlaway, 10:17.67). Heather is entered for tomorrow and will be trying to widen her lead. However, Amber Ferreira will be running too and Amber has a title on her mind. The former national snowshoe champion (and current professional triathlete) will be looking to start off her ATR adventure with some big points. The snowshoe portion is approaching fast and she has to be the early favorite there.

For the men there are 69 names entered and it’s wide open. Part of the excitement is you don’t know exactly who’s in the series so you can’t let anyone by you.
